Northampton town centre has retained its Purple Flag accreditation for the seventh year running after renewal of the award. Local reporting and partners announced the renewal on 9 February 2026, confirming the town continues to meet international standards for managing the evening and night-time economy. The Purple Flag rating signals to residents and visitors that the town centre is a secure and well-run destination in Northamptonshire.
The award is managed by the Association of Town and City Management (ATCM), whose assessors evaluate places against five core standards: Policy Envelope, Wellbeing, Movement, Appeal and Place. ATCM judges and local partners assessed how the town handles issues such as safety, movement (transport) and the range of evening activities. The assessment praised recent Market Square regeneration works — including improved lighting and clearer sight lines — as contributing to a safer pedestrian environment.
Several local organisations work together to maintain these standards, including West Northamptonshire Council, Northamptonshire Police and the Northampton Town Centre BID. The partnership supports initiatives such as the Northampton Guardians — a volunteer charity that patrols Friday and Saturday nights offering welfare support, basic first aid and a safe space — and welfare provision operated through Safer Nights Out (SNO) vans (sometimes referred to locally as the ‘Safety Bus’). Venues across the town also take part in schemes such as ‘Ask for Angela’ to help anyone who feels vulnerable while out with friends.
Northampton is part of a relatively small group of places worldwide to hold Purple Flag accreditation; sources report this as around 90–100 destinations globally. Local leaders say the renewal demonstrates the town is a place where people can enjoy an evening meal or a drink with greater confidence. The council and its partners say they will continue to use these safety measures and partnership working to support local businesses and keep the town centre welcoming for everyone.
